What companies run services between Panarea, Italy and Milan, Italy?

There is no direct connection from Panarea to Milan. However, you can take the ferry to Napoli Mergellina, walk to Napoli Mergellina, take the line 20959 train to Napoli Piazza Garibaldi, then take the train to Milano Centrale.
